Skip to content

Firmware and hardware description files for the Shruthi-1, an hybrid monosynth

Notifications You must be signed in to change notification settings

randy909/shruthi-1

 
 

Repository files navigation

Shruthi-1, a digital/analog hybrid MIDI monosynth.

This project is a redesign of the original Shruti-1, with a spec'ed up CPU,
and a focus on easy upgrades/modification of the analog section.
The ATMega644p allows new features in the firmware -- a larger selection of
oscillator algorithms, a bigger selection of wavetables, and a tiny sequencer.

Original developer: Olivier Gillet (ol.gillet@gmail.com)

The firmware is released under a GPL3.0 license. It includes a
reimplementation of the formant synthesis algorithm used in Peter Knight's
Cantarino speech synthesizer.

The PCB layouts and schematics (in /hardware/shruthi/design/pcb)
are released under a Creative Commons cc-by-sa 3.0 license - except for some
discontinued filter boards which were released under a cc-by-nc-sa 3.0 license.

Documentation, analyses, simulations and 3D models are released under a
Creative Commons cc-by-sa 3.0 license.

About

Firmware and hardware description files for the Shruthi-1, an hybrid monosynth

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• C++ 89.8%
  • Python 4.8%
  • Objective-C 3.2%
  • C 2.2%